The Southwest Kansas Storm has officially wrapped up the 2023 football season. After the conclusion of the conference playoffs, player exit interviews, and ownership meetings, there has been a decision to make a change in leadership. 

We would like to thank Coach Venson for all his effort and hard work during his time with the franchise. He always represented himself as a true professional, and he is a wonderful asset to our community. 

After taking a few weeks to review resumes from candidates all over the country and conducting several interviews, the Southwest Kansas Storm football ownership group is excited to announce the hire of Gary Thomas as our new Head Football Coach. 

Coach Thomas brings a wealth of experience and success with him in the football and business world. He coached 20 total seasons of college football and finished his head coaching career with a record of 49 wins and 37 losses. He most recently served as the Head Football Coach at Dodge City Community College from 2013 through 2018, having created one of the most winning  spans in the 87- year history of DC3 Football. They finished 3nd in the nationally recognized Kansas Jayhawk Conference, in 2015 he led them to a conference championship…the 1st conference championship since 1983, and one of only six program history. That team also tied the school record for wins in a season with nine, a feat that had not been accomplished since 1962. His Conq teams finished the season in the top 20 of the NJCAA national football poll three times and qualified for two NJCAA bowl games. During his time at the helm, Coach Thomas was voted the Kansas Jayhawk Conference Coach of the Year two times and coached 8 NJCAA All Americans. He has had numerous former players go on to have successful professional aging careers, including having a player on an NFL roster for eight consecutive seasons and two Super Bowls, the #6 overall pick in the Canadian League following professional leagues…3 NFL, 2 CFL, 2 USFL, 1 XFl, 4 IFL, 4 CIF, and 3 competing in various European Leagues. Coach Thomas finished his tenure with the Conqs as the 3rd coach with the most wins in program history and holds the highest winning percentage among that group.
